Ancelotti did what he does best at half-time as he changed Brazil’s press, made them more dynamic going forwards with Endrick on for Paqueta with Cunha in the left #8, and he adjusted the dynamic between Vini and Santos who were more fluid positionally.
And, Martinelli in the left #8, of course… not only did Martinelli score the winner from a central position, but he also changed the flow of the game with his reliable defensive output in place of Cunha in midfield when the game was a little too basketball-y.
